Efke 25 is realy awesome, the first time I looked at my negs I
felt as if they were from a larger camera.  The true speed seems
to be 25 indeed.
I develop it (35mm) for 10 min in Rodinal 1+100 (exposed as 25)
and prints well in MC paper 2.5 or 3

> I'm really getting to like the Efke 25.  It's a real format
> stretcher and
> just looks nice.  Gotta watch the contrast.  I'm rating it at
> 25 outdoors
> and developing in Rodinal 1:100 15 min at 68 deg. with
> agitiation every 3
> min. I've been using it for seascapes with my "beach cam", an
> old Kodak
> Reflex II, which is impressing me too.  If I slip on a rock
> and accidently
> drop the camera in the ocean, I'm out about 25 bucks.  But
> I'll tell you the
> negs sure don't look like it :)
